Output 051b90901ae6dde4724313bc508956198522ee30baeb462401c98d55676f9807:0

value
486897867
script pubkey
OP_0 OP_PUSHBYTES_20 01b33dc04f26ac0fc1f85862f508afae15a15ecd
address
tb1qqxenmsz0y6kqls0ctp302z904c26zhkdakx3d7
transaction
051b90901ae6dde4724313bc508956198522ee30baeb462401c98d55676f9807
confirmations
112680
spent
true